Local Hardware Stores Offering Pressure Washing Equipment
For those looking for rental options, your local hardware stores present excellent choices. I recommend checking out the following establishments:
- Home Depot: Regularly features a selection of high-pressure cleaning units. They often offer competitive rates and have knowledgeable staff ready to assist.
- Lowe’s: Known for its extensive inventory, Lowe’s provides various models that suit different cleaning tasks. Don’t forget to ask about their special deals on rentals.
- Ace Hardware: Depending on the location, many Ace stores have rental options available. They focus on personalised service, making it easier to find the right machine for your project.
Before visiting, I suggest calling ahead to confirm availability and rental terms. Additionally, some stores may offer special rates for extended rentals or package deals that include accessories like nozzles and hoses.
Ensure you understand the rental policies, including deposit requirements and insurance options, as these can vary significantly between locations. Some shops even provide tutorials on how to operate the equipment safely and effectively.

Rental Companies Specialising in Outdoor Equipment
For those seeking quality outdoor gear, several businesses focus solely on equipment for exterior cleaning tasks. Among these, Sunbelt Rentals offers an extensive inventory, including electric and gas-powered alternatives suited for all project sizes. Their staff is knowledgeable and can assist in selecting the right machinery for specific needs.
United Rentals is another noteworthy provider. They have locations nationwide, making access to outdoor tools straightforward. Here, I often recommend their well-maintained inventory, which includes various cleaning devices tailored for homeowners and professionals alike.
In addition, Ahern Rentals boasts a strong presence in multiple states. They feature a wide selection of outdoor machinery, and their competitive pricing makes options for temporary use very appealing. Their commitment to customer service ensures that you receive proper guidance for optimal usage.
Lastly, Herc Rentals provides a vast array of outdoor machinery including eco-friendly models. Their personnel is trained to help you find the tools that align with your goals, whether for cleaning driveways or restoring patios.

Checking Community Bulletin Boards for Rental Options
Community bulletin boards often host valuable information about equipment sharing. Local residents frequently post rental opportunities for various tools, including high-powered cleaning machines. Here’s how to make the most of these resources:
Where to Look
- Community centres: Many towns have dedicated spaces for residents to share information.
- Grocery stores: Notice boards in local shops can feature rental options from neighbours.
- Libraries: Public libraries frequently provide bulletin boards for community announcements.
- Social clubs: Clubs may have boards for members to share resources within the community.
What to Consider
- Check the date: Ensure that the postings are current to avoid misleading information.
- Contact directly: Reaching out to the person listed can clarify terms and availability.
- Inspect before agreeing: If possible, assess the equipment’s condition to ensure it meets your needs.
- Community norms: Observe any guidelines or expectations shared by your neighbours for borrowing or renting.
Utilising these community resources can lead to affordable solutions while fostering local connections.

Tips for Choosing the Right Cleaning Device for Your Needs
Firstly, define the primary tasks you need to tackle. For heavy-duty jobs like stripping paint or cleaning large vehicles, opt for devices with higher PSI ratings, typically between 3000 to 4000 PSI. For lighter tasks such as cleaning patios or garden furniture, aim for models with 1500 to 2500 PSI.
Consider the flow rate, measured in litres per minute (LPM). A higher flow rate provides greater cleaning efficiency. For general household use, machines with 6 to 8 LPM tend to suffice, while commercial tasks might require 10 LPM or more.
Pay attention to the type of motor: electric or petrol. Electric versions are quieter and more suitable for residential uses, while petrol-powered units deliver more power for extensive outdoor cleaning but can be heavier and require more maintenance.
Assess the availability of accessories and attachments. Nozzles, brushes, and surface cleaners can significantly enhance versatility. Look for options that allow you to switch between nozzle sizes easily to adapt to different surfaces.
Examine the weight and portability. If mobility is crucial, consider lightweight models or those equipped with wheels for easy manoeuvrability. Ensure the power cord or fuel tank capacity meets your needs to avoid frequent interruptions during cleaning.
Read user reviews and expert opinions to gauge reliability and performance across various brands. Check warranty lengths to ensure coverage on any potential defects or issues, providing peace of mind with your selection.
Finally, establish your budget. While higher-end models may offer more features, many mid-range options perform admirably for typical household tasks. Invest wisely based on your specific requirements and frequency of use.
